Latest Patents

One of her latest patents is focused on soft polyolefin compositions with improved processability. This composition includes from 8 to 45% by weight of a polypropylene component, from 82 to 45% by weight of an elastomeric component, and from 10 to 25% by weight of a viscosity reducing agent. The composition is designed to be easily processable by injection molding and exhibits better tensile properties compared to other compositions that improve processability through visbreaking. Another notable patent involves metallocene compounds and the preparation of 1-butene polymers. This process includes polymerizing 1-butene in the presence of a specific catalyst system, which enhances the efficiency and quality of the resulting polymers.
